    tert-Butylamine was employed as the alternative to piperidine for Fmoc deprotection in liquid and solid phase peptide synthesis. Basic kinetic parameters of deprotecting reaction were checked in chosen Fmoc amino acid derivatives. Solid phase synthesis of cyclic part of oxytocin (tocinamide) was worked out and used for CD spectra measurement.
